\hypertarget{classGpgFrontend_1_1UI_1_1FileReadThread}{}\doxysection{Gpg\+Frontend\+::UI\+::File\+Read\+Thread Class Reference} \label{classGpgFrontend_1_1UI_1_1FileReadThread}\index{GpgFrontend::UI::FileReadThread@{GpgFrontend::UI::FileReadThread}} Inheritance diagram for Gpg\+Frontend\+::UI\+::File\+Read\+Thread\+: \nopagebreak \begin{figure}[H] \begin{center} \leavevmode \includegraphics[width=223pt]{classGpgFrontend_1_1UI_1_1FileReadThread__inherit__graph} \end{center} \end{figure} Collaboration diagram for Gpg\+Frontend\+::UI\+::File\+Read\+Thread\+: \nopagebreak \begin{figure}[H] \begin{center} \leavevmode \includegraphics[width=268pt]{classGpgFrontend_1_1UI_1_1FileReadThread__coll__graph} \end{center} \end{figure} \doxysubsection*{Signals} \begin{DoxyCompactItemize} \item void \mbox{\hyperlink{classGpgFrontend_1_1UI_1_1FileReadThread_a152a32021b66ea7de5aaf8cf6376c9ab}{Signal\+Send\+Read\+Block}} (const std\+::string \&block) \item \mbox{\Hypertarget{classGpgFrontend_1_1UI_1_1FileReadThread_ade3bb7844d1430bc9831a9a13e3b66bb}\label{classGpgFrontend_1_1UI_1_1FileReadThread_ade3bb7844d1430bc9831a9a13e3b66bb}} void {\bfseries Signal\+Read\+Done} () \end{DoxyCompactItemize} \doxysubsection*{Public Member Functions} \begin{DoxyCompactItemize} \item \mbox{\hyperlink{classGpgFrontend_1_1UI_1_1FileReadThread_abceee444fe8212efd638c8d5b98b24c5}{File\+Read\+Thread}} (std\+::string path) \begin{DoxyCompactList}\small\item\em Construct a new File Read Thread object. \end{DoxyCompactList}\end{DoxyCompactItemize} \doxysubsection*{Protected Member Functions} \begin{DoxyCompactItemize} \item \mbox{\Hypertarget{classGpgFrontend_1_1UI_1_1FileReadThread_adadf23a38fccec07692a13c4b23b2601}\label{classGpgFrontend_1_1UI_1_1FileReadThread_adadf23a38fccec07692a13c4b23b2601}} void {\bfseries run} () override \end{DoxyCompactItemize} \doxysubsection*{Private Attributes} \begin{DoxyCompactItemize} \item \mbox{\Hypertarget{classGpgFrontend_1_1UI_1_1FileReadThread_abec15f169720245a01a818e7cb74278a}\label{classGpgFrontend_1_1UI_1_1FileReadThread_abec15f169720245a01a818e7cb74278a}} std\+::string {\bfseries path\+\_\+} \end{DoxyCompactItemize} \doxysubsection{Constructor \& Destructor Documentation} \mbox{\Hypertarget{classGpgFrontend_1_1UI_1_1FileReadThread_abceee444fe8212efd638c8d5b98b24c5}\label{classGpgFrontend_1_1UI_1_1FileReadThread_abceee444fe8212efd638c8d5b98b24c5}} \index{GpgFrontend::UI::FileReadThread@{GpgFrontend::UI::FileReadThread}!FileReadThread@{FileReadThread}} \index{FileReadThread@{FileReadThread}!GpgFrontend::UI::FileReadThread@{GpgFrontend::UI::FileReadThread}} \doxysubsubsection{\texorpdfstring{FileReadThread()}{FileReadThread()}} {\footnotesize\ttfamily Gpg\+Frontend\+::\+U\+I\+::\+File\+Read\+Thread\+::\+File\+Read\+Thread (\begin{DoxyParamCaption}\item[{std\+::string}]{path }\end{DoxyParamCaption})\hspace{0.3cm}{\ttfamily [explicit]}} Construct a new File Read Thread object. \begin{DoxyParams}{Parameters} {\em path} & \\ \hline \end{DoxyParams} \doxysubsection{Member Function Documentation} \mbox{\Hypertarget{classGpgFrontend_1_1UI_1_1FileReadThread_a152a32021b66ea7de5aaf8cf6376c9ab}\label{classGpgFrontend_1_1UI_1_1FileReadThread_a152a32021b66ea7de5aaf8cf6376c9ab}} \index{GpgFrontend::UI::FileReadThread@{GpgFrontend::UI::FileReadThread}!SignalSendReadBlock@{SignalSendReadBlock}} \index{SignalSendReadBlock@{SignalSendReadBlock}!GpgFrontend::UI::FileReadThread@{GpgFrontend::UI::FileReadThread}} \doxysubsubsection{\texorpdfstring{SignalSendReadBlock}{SignalSendReadBlock}} {\footnotesize\ttfamily void Gpg\+Frontend\+::\+U\+I\+::\+File\+Read\+Thread\+::\+Signal\+Send\+Read\+Block (\begin{DoxyParamCaption}\item[{const std\+::string \&}]{block }\end{DoxyParamCaption})\hspace{0.3cm}{\ttfamily [signal]}} \begin{DoxyParams}{Parameters} {\em block} & \\ \hline \end{DoxyParams} The documentation for this class was generated from the following files\+:\begin{DoxyCompactItemize} \item src/ui/thread/File\+Read\+Thread.\+h\item src/ui/thread/File\+Read\+Thread.\+cpp\end{DoxyCompactItemize}